In the analyze of Rorden [29] four radiologists, blinded for the ear phenotype, assessed radiographs of 22 Scottish Fold/Straight cats. All cats ended up genotyped displaying the heterozygous mutation in all folded ear cats although not in straight cats. Each and every reviewer gave on average the folded ear cats a worse "severity rating", even so the photographs showed much milder signals than Formerly released.

Osteochondrodysplasia is a disease that is unique to Scottish Folds. It was discovered that Black scottish fold if a folded ear Scottish fold was bred to another folded ear, many of the offspring developed a severe crippling lameness early in life. Cats affected had shortened, malformed legs and tail as well as abnormalities affecting the growth plates and spine. Scottish folds should be bred ONLY folded ear to straight ear and are not to be bred by people who are not dedicated to the health and well-being of these animals. We genetically test all our breeding cats for the fold gene and never, ever breed fold to fold.
